Infrastructure and Infrastructure Funding for Land Development

Suneet Singal

Infrastructure is the backbone of any land development project, providing the necessary support and framework for buildings, transportation, utilities, and other essential services. Proper infrastructure ensures the smooth functioning of daily activities and contributes to a region’s overall economic growth and development. Infrastructure funding is crucial to ensure that these projects are executed effectively and efficiently, meeting the needs of communities and fostering sustainable development.

The Role of Infrastructure in Land Development

Infrastructure plays a vital role in land development by laying the groundwork for various essential services and facilities. It includes transportation networks, utilities, communication systems, and public amenities, all fundamental to creating a habitable and functional environment.

Transportation Networks

Transportation networks, such as roads, highways, railways, and public transit systems, are critical infrastructure components. They facilitate the movement of people and goods, connecting different parts of a region and enhancing accessibility. Efficient transportation networks reduce travel time, lower transportation costs, and improve residents’ overall quality of life.

Utilities and Services

Utilities, including water supply, sewage systems, electricity, and gas, are essential for the functioning of any community. Reliable and efficient utility services ensure residents can access clean water, proper sanitation, and a consistent energy supply. These services are fundamental for public health, safety, and overall well-being.

Communication Systems

Robust communication systems are indispensable in the digital age. High-speed internet, telephone networks, and other communication infrastructure enable seamless connectivity, supporting businesses, education, healthcare, and other vital services. Effective communication systems also significantly affect emergency response and disaster management.

Public Amenities

Public amenities, such as parks, schools, hospitals, and recreational facilities, contribute to a community’s overall quality of life. These amenities provide residents with opportunities for leisure, education, and healthcare, enhancing a region’s attractiveness and livability.

Challenges in Infrastructure Development

While the importance of infrastructure in land development is undeniable, several challenges must be addressed to ensure successful project execution. These challenges include funding constraints, regulatory hurdles, environmental concerns, and technological advancements.

Funding Constraints

Securing adequate funding is one of the most significant challenges in infrastructure development. Large-scale infrastructure projects require substantial financial investments, often costing billions of dollars. Traditional funding sources, such as government budgets and private investments, may only sometimes be sufficient to meet these demands. Innovative financing mechanisms, such as public-private partnerships (PPPs) and infrastructure bonds, are increasingly being explored to bridge the funding gap.

Regulatory Hurdles

Regulatory processes and approvals can be time-consuming and complex, delaying the implementation of infrastructure projects. Navigating various regulatory requirements, obtaining permits, and complying with environmental regulations can pose significant challenges. Streamlining regulatory processes and adopting transparent and efficient approval mechanisms are essential to expedite project timelines.

Environmental Concerns

Infrastructure development can have significant environmental impacts, including habitat destruction, pollution, and resource depletion. Balancing development needs with environmental sustainability is crucial to ensure long-term benefits. Green infrastructure practices, such as sustainable urban drainage systems and energy-efficient designs, can mitigate environmental impacts and promote eco-friendly development.

Technological Advancements

Rapid technological advancements are reshaping the infrastructure landscape. Integrating smart technologies, such as the Internet of Things (IoT), artificial intelligence (AI), and data analytics, into infrastructure systems can enhance efficiency, reduce costs, and improve service delivery. However, adopting and implementing these technologies require significant investments and technical expertise.

Funding Mechanisms for Infrastructure Development

Given the critical role of infrastructure in land development, securing adequate funding is paramount. Various funding mechanisms can be utilized to finance infrastructure projects, each with advantages and limitations.

Government Funding

Government funding remains a primary source of financing for infrastructure projects. Public funds are allocated through national and local budgets, grants, and subsidies. Governments can also leverage international financial institutions, such as the World Bank and the International Monetary Fund (IMF), for funding support. However, more than reliance on government funding alone may be required to meet the growing infrastructure needs; alternative funding sources may be needed.

Public-Private Partnerships (PPPs)

Public-Private Partnerships (PPPs) are collaborative arrangements between government entities and private sector companies to finance, build, and operate infrastructure projects. PPPs leverage private sector expertise, efficiency, and capital, reducing the financial burden on the public sector. Successful PPPs require clear contractual agreements, risk-sharing mechanisms, and transparent governance structures to ensure mutual benefits.

Infrastructure Bonds

Infrastructure bonds are debt securities governments or private entities issued to raise capital for infrastructure projects. Investors purchase these bonds, providing the necessary funds for project execution while receiving regular interest payments and the return of principal at maturity. Infrastructure bonds offer an attractive investment opportunity for institutional investors, such as pension funds and insurance companies, seeking stable and long-term returns.

Development Banks and International Financial Institutions

Development banks and international financial institutions are crucial in financing infrastructure projects, particularly in developing countries. These institutions provide loans, grants, and technical assistance to support infrastructure development. Examples include the World Bank, the Asian Development Bank (ADB), and the African Development Bank (AfDB). Their involvement helps mobilize additional funding, enhance project credibility, and ensure adherence to international standards.

Tax Increment Financing (TIF)

Tax Increment Financing (TIF) is a financing mechanism that captures the future tax revenue generated by an infrastructure project to repay the initial investment. TIF allows municipalities to invest in infrastructure improvements without raising taxes or borrowing from external sources. As the project progresses and property values increase, the additional tax revenue is used to service the debt incurred for the infrastructure development.

Case Studies of Successful Infrastructure Projects

Examining successful infrastructure projects provides valuable insights into best practices and innovative approaches to infrastructure development and funding.

The Hong Kong-Zhuhai-Macao Bridge

The Hong Kong-Zhuhai-Macao Bridge is a remarkable example of a successful infrastructure project. Spanning 55 kilometers, it is the world’s longest sea-crossing bridge, connecting Hong Kong, Zhuhai, and Macao. The project was financed through government funding, loans, and private investments. The bridge has significantly reduced travel time between the three cities, boosting economic integration and regional development.

The Channel Tunnel

The Channel Tunnel, or the Eurotunnel, is a notable infrastructure project linking the United Kingdom and France. The tunnel, which runs beneath the English Channel, facilitates the movement of passengers and freight between the two countries. The project was funded through a PPP arrangement involving private investors and government support. The Channel Tunnel has enhanced connectivity, trade, and tourism between the UK and mainland Europe.

The Panama Canal Expansion

The Panama Canal Expansion project is a prime example of successful infrastructure development. The expansion involved the construction of new locks to accommodate larger vessels, doubling the canal’s capacity. The project was financed through toll revenue, international loans, and private investments. The expanded canal has significantly boosted global trade, reducing transit times and costs for shipping companies.

The High Line in New York City

The High Line in New York City is a unique example of urban infrastructure repurposing. Originally a disused elevated railway track, the High Line was transformed into a public park and green space. The project was funded through public and private funds, including donations from individuals and corporations. The High Line has become a popular tourist attraction, revitalizing the surrounding neighborhoods and boosting local businesses.

The Gautrain in South Africa

The Gautrain is a rapid rail system connecting Johannesburg, Pretoria, and the OR Tambo International Airport in South Africa. The project was financed through a PPP arrangement, with significant private sector investment. The Gautrain has reduced traffic congestion, improved public transportation, and enhanced economic development in the Gauteng province.
